Output 435c6fbb2edb345fc09c9c5dfd1af0c32b2f1ec7b2e64d996039ea07be0c8e84:0

value
3807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bacb34da9c622fcb5b347988935ca6f18896856a OP_EQUAL
address
3Jih3FqYhBe7pAdUJbDu6T1HBg5qyQ1oLA
transaction
435c6fbb2edb345fc09c9c5dfd1af0c32b2f1ec7b2e64d996039ea07be0c8e84
confirmations
197171
spent
true